Abstract
A temperature independent CMOS reference voltage circuit includes a CMOS current mirror circuit containing first and second CMOS transistors of a first polarity. A temperature compensation circuit is coupled to the CMOS current mirror circuit, and contains a first resistor, a second resistor, and third and fourth CMOS transistors of a second polarity. The third and fourth CMOS transistors are configured to operate substantially in a subthreshold region. One of the third and fourth CMOS transistors is diode connected.
